ROM Monitor
The ROM monitor firmware runs when the router is powered up or reset. The firmware helps to initialize
the processor hardware and boot the operating system software. You can use the ROM monitor to
perform certain configuration tasks, such as recovering a lost password or downloading software over
the console port. If there is no Cisco
IOS software image loaded on the router, the ROM monitor runs
the router.

Entering the ROM Monitor
To use the ROM monitor, you must be using a terminal or PC that is connected to the router over the
console port.
Perform these steps to configure the router to boot up in ROM monitor mode the next time it is rebooted.
Command Purpose
Step 1
enable Enters privileged EXEC mode.
Enter your password if prompted.
Step 2
configure terminal Enters global configuration mode.
Step 3
config-reg 0x0 Resets the configuration register.
